19 CSR 30-62.082 Physical Requirements of Group Day Care Homes and Day Care Centers
Violation
 Provider Comments
Violation
There was evidence of insects in the bathrooms in the unoccupied chimpanzee room. Insects were dead.
Licensing Rule Reference
19 CSR 30-62.082 Physical Requirements of Group Day Care Homes and Day Care Centers (2) (A) 9. states: The facility shall be clean at all times and free of dirt, insects, spiders, rodents or other pests.
Correction Required
The facility shall be clean and pest free.

Correction Verification
Corrected on Site

Compliance Date
9/25/2019

19 CSR 30-62.090 Disaster and Emergency Preparedness
Violation
 Provider Comments
Violation
The facility's disaster and emergency plan was not available in each room used for childcare as evidenced by the library did not have a copy of the emergency plan.
Licensing Rule Reference
19 CSR 30-62.090 Disaster and Emergency Preparedness (2) (A) states: At all times, a copy of the facility's disaster and emergency plan is readily available in the office area and in each room used for care of children;
Correction Required
The facilities disaster and emergency plan must be available in required locations.

Correction Verification
Corrected on Site

Compliance Date
9/25/2019
